Inflammation of the tonsils is a condition that the tonsils become inflamed. The common cause is a viral infection. Children, teens, and young adults are often affected by children and it generally shows with signs like throat pain, high temperature, ear pain, and swollen glands.

Doctors diagnose tonsillitis by examining the throat and sometimes performing a test sample from the throat to ensure it is bacterial. Managing viral tonsillitis requires pain relief through medications like ibuprofen or paracetamol. When bacteria are the cause, antibiotics might be used.

In recurring tonsillitis cases, surgery to remove the tonsils is an option if there are multiple severe episodes. Preventative measures include avoiding contact with others during symptoms.

Overall, tonsillitis can be read more viral or bacterial, and the treatment varies based on the cause.
